    I felt a tribute was necessary

    Gary Van Egmond’s Jet’s Career

    Overall – 145 games including Official Pre-Season Competition and ACL
    Wins – 5, Losses – 56, Draws – 37

    Stint 1 – 78 games
    Wins – 30, Losses – 27, Draws – 23

    Stint 2 – 66 games
    Wins – 21, Losses – 29, Draws – 16

    Key facts:
    • Gary only beat Sydney FC 4 of the 18 games he coached against them. He lost 11.
    • In 17 games against the Roar, Gary lead the team to 9 victories and 5 losses.
    • In 16 games against the Victory, Gary lead the team to 10 wins and 4 losses.
    • However, 2 of these losses against the Victory were the two biggest defeats Gary suffered in his two stints. Both were 5-0 losses in Melbourne.
    • Gary only ever lost to an Ernie Merrick team once in 9 meetings (5-0 in
    • Gary is the only Jets coach to have brought the Jets from behind at half time to win.
    • During his two tenures, the Jets kept 31 clean sheets, but were kept scoreless on 37 occasions.
    • Gary’s biggest wins were a 4-0 Victory in Season 2 over the Melbourne Victory (1st stint) and a 5-2 win over Sydney FC in Season 7.
    • Only manager to take us to ACL
    • His last managerial appearance in the Finals was the Grand Final.
